Definition and Overview of the Automotive Service Agreement Template
An "Automotive Service Agreement Template" is a predefined contractual framework designed to formalize the relationship between an automotive service provider and their customers. This document delineates the terms and conditions under which automotive repair and maintenance services will be conducted. The template is intended to ensure clarity and mutual understanding of the scope of work, associated costs, warranties, legal obligations, payment terms, and dispute resolution methods. This comprehensive document serves as a safeguard for both parties, providing a reference point for responsibilities, expectations, and legal compliance.

Key Elements of the Automotive Service Agreement Template
The Automotive Service Agreement Template typically includes several key elements:
- Service Description: Detailed enumeration of repairs and maintenance tasks.
- Parties Involved: Detailed identification of the service provider and customer.
- Payment Terms: Payment schedules, amounts, and methods accepted.
- Liability and Warranty: Overview of warranties offered and liability limitations.
- Dispute Resolution: Mechanisms for resolving disputes should they arise.
- Termination Clause: Conditions under which services can be terminated.

State-Specific Rules for the Automotive Service Agreement Template
While the basic structure of the Automotive Service Agreement Template remains consistent, specific state regulations may impose additional requirements or restrictions. These could involve consumer protection laws, specific disclosure mandates, or industry-specific regulations that vary between states. Consulting with a legal expert in the relevant state is advised to tailor the template appropriately to meet any specific regional stipulations.
Important Terms Related to the Automotive Service Agreement Template
Understanding certain terms is crucial to effectively work with an Automotive Service Agreement Template:
- Scope of Services: Defines what is and isn’t covered.
- Force Majeure: Circumstances under which contract obligations are voided due to unavoidable forces.
- Indemnification: Protection against loss or damages.
- Breach of Contract: Failure to meet contractual obligations.
- Confidentiality: Protection of shared information.
Examples of Using the Automotive Service Agreement Template
The template can be applied in various scenarios, such as when:
- A customer seeks a regular maintenance plan with a repair shop: The agreement can specify routine services like oil changes and tire rotations.
- A business fleet is maintained by a specific service provider: Details specific service expectations and payment agreements.
- Interfacing with third-party vendors: Outlines responsibilities and expectations for subcontracted services.
Each example showcases the versatility of the template, emphasizing its importance in different contexts within the automotive industry.
